Answer:Likewise, with the growth of factory labor, more and more immigrants were provided with jobs which made the economy in the United States of America thrive. However, the working conditions in these factories were less than ideal. In fact, people questioned labor laws and the safety in these buildings. With the start of New York City thriving with factory labor came a specific sweatshop called The Triangle Shirtwaist Factory; which started off successful like any other sweatshop, until disaster struck.

The people were initially hunter-gatherers, and they were constantly on the move in order to find enough food to survive through the next few days. That was a big problem, as very often there was not enough food, plus it was dangerous as the large prey animals were very powerful and there was always a predator lurking around. This all changed once the people saw the potential in several wild crops. They stared to gather their seeds and plant them, and they saw that they can produce food for themselves. Not just that they were able to produce food, but they were producing enough for the whole year and even surplus, which led to change of their lifestyle and they started to have a settled life and create settlements.
